Laser beams are a type of light energy that is created by a device called a laser. Lasers are used in a variety of applications, from medical treatments to industrial cutting and welding. Laser beams are highly focused and can be used to cut through materials, create precise measurements, and even transmit data.
Laser beams are created when a beam of light is focused through a medium, such as a crystal or gas. This medium amplifies the light, creating a beam of intense energy. The beam is then directed through a lens, which further focuses the light. The result is a beam of light that is highly concentrated and can be used for a variety of purposes.
Laser beams are used in a variety of industries, including manufacturing, medical, and military. In manufacturing, laser beams are used to cut and weld materials, as well as to measure and inspect parts. In the medical field, lasers are used for a variety of treatments, including laser eye surgery and laser hair removal. In the military, laser beams are used for target acquisition and tracking.
Laser beams are also used in consumer products, such as laser pointers and laser printers. Laser pointers are used for presentations and demonstrations, while laser printers are used to print documents.

Q: What is a laser beam?
A: A laser beam is a focused beam of light created by a device called a laser. Lasers produce light at a single wavelength, which makes them very powerful and precise. Laser beams are used in a variety of applications, including medical treatments, industrial cutting and welding, and scientific research.
Q: How does a laser beam work?
A: A laser beam is created when a material called a lasing medium is energized by an electrical current. This causes the atoms in the lasing medium to become excited and emit photons, which are particles of light. The photons are then focused by a lens or mirror, creating a beam of light.
Q: What are the different types of laser beams?
A: There are several different types of laser beams, including continuous wave lasers, pulsed lasers, and gas lasers. Each type of laser beam has different characteristics and is used for different applications.
Q: What are the safety precautions for working with laser beams?
A: Laser beams can be dangerous if not used properly. It is important to wear protective eyewear when working with laser beams, as they can cause permanent eye damage. It is also important to ensure that the laser beam is not pointed at any person or object.
